ZIP 30546 and ZIP 30553 are ZIP Code areas in Georgia.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 30553 has the higher population (8,454 vs 8,044 in ZIP 30546). ZIP 30546 has the higher median household income ($58,180 vs $52,146 in ZIP 30553). ZIP 30546 has the higher median home value ($322,700 vs $168,800 in ZIP 30553).
